Transaction 790e30746d56bed75f976059e906c12e9f3fc4cd191affb65a40f47702a6ccea
1 Input
2 Outputs
- 790e30746d56bed75f976059e906c12e9f3fc4cd191affb65a40f47702a6ccea:0
- 790e30746d56bed75f976059e906c12e9f3fc4cd191affb65a40f47702a6ccea:1
value 23741127
address 19pHn9ZxdsvoqA5LEWftSH7j3YoKzvef9
value 79235773
address 13EPb5Ae2edJgo3STi3Y5hryFt2StE2eup